- In article <4f2G=Qi00WB7FOaHZn@andrew.cmu.edu> tn10+@andrew.cmu.edu (Tony Niderost) writes:
- >I have a Speedstar 24x and it IS a pretty fast card for the money.
- >However, there are other cards, such as the Paradise Windows Accel that
- >is pretty much identical for a few bucks less. The 24x currently has a
- >bug in its 256 color drivers that makes Winword 2.0 crash when accessing
- >the Tools|Options menu. Their tech support staff was worthless, and they
- >never returned my frequent voice-mail help requests. They are working on
- >a fix for the driver, but no news yet (does anyone have any news?)
-
- Is this only under Winword 2.0, or under winword 2.0a & b as well?
- I have 2.0a and I am using the 1024x768x256 driver and it doesnt crash.
- Ive used the drivers in release 1.0 and 2.02. Am I just lucky or does this
- only happen at a lower resolution?
